Possible Interaction: Alprazolam and Dehydroepiandrosterone

Research Papers that Mention the Interaction

DHEA and APZ in combination significantly increased the GH response to exercise (P < 0.01).
Together DHEA and APZ may up-regulate GH during exercise by blunting a suppressive (HPA axis) and potentiating an excitatory (glutamate receptor) system.
The Journal of clinical endocrinology and metabolism  •  2005  |  View Paper
Alprazolam produced (1) significant increases in DHEA concentrations at 7 hours in both young and elderly men; (2) significant decreases in cortisol concentrations; and (3) no change in DHEA-S concentrations.
These results suggest that alprazolam modulates peripheral concentrations of DHEA and that DHEA and/or DHEA-S may have an in vivo role in modulating GABA receptor-mediated responses.
Journal of clinical psychopharmacology  •  1999  |  View Paper
